在当今数据驱动的时代,SQL(结构化查询语言)已成为企业数据管理和分析的核心工具。SQL生成,正是指利用SQL语言对数据库进行高效的数据处理、查询和管理。本文将深入解析“SQL生成”的概念,探讨其在实际应用中的重要性,以及如何通过SQL实现高效的数据处理,提升企业的数据处理效率。
什么是SQL生成?
SQL生成,是指通过SQL语言对数据库进行数据生成、查询、更新和管理的一系列操作。它不仅包括数据的检索,还涵盖了数据的创建、修改、删除以及复杂查询的构建。SQL生成的核心在于其强大的数据操纵能力,使得用户能够对数据库中的数据进行灵活、高效的操作,从而满足企业多样化的数据需求。
SQL生成的关键作用
在企业数据管理中,SQL生成扮演着至关重要的角色。它支持数据的结构化存储,使得数据的组织和管理更加有序。通过SQL,企业可以轻松地从海量数据中提取所需信息,实现数据的高效分析与利用。
SQL生成还支持数据的自动化处理。借助SQL语句,企业可以自动化地执行数据清洗、转换和加载等任务,减少人工干预,提升工作效率。
SQL生成的核心功能
数据查询与检索:SQL生成的强大查询能力,使得用户能够快速从数据库中提取所需的数据,满足实时分析和报表生成的需求。
数据创建与管理:通过INSERT、CREATE等语句,SQL生成支持数据的创建和管理,确保数据的完整性与一致性。
数据更新与删除:SQL支持对已有数据进行更新和删除操作,确保数据的准确性和时效性。
复杂查询与聚合:SQL生成支持复杂的查询语句,如JOIN、GROUP BY、HAVING等,帮助用户进行多表关联、数据聚合和统计分析。
实现SQL生成的实践方法
在实际操作中,SQL生成需要结合具体的数据库系统,如MySQL、PostgreSQL、Oracle等。用户可以通过编写SQL语句,对数据库中的数据进行操作。例如,使用SELECT语句进行数据检索,使用UPDATE语句进行数据更新,使用DELETE语句进行数据删除。
为了提升SQL生成的效率,企业可以采用数据库优化技术,如索引的建立、查询语句的优化等。这些技术能够显著提升数据处理的速度和稳定性。
SQL生成的挑战与解决方案
尽管SQL生成具有诸多优势,但在实际应用中仍面临一些挑战。例如,数据量过大可能导致查询效率下降,SQL语句的复杂性可能增加维护难度。针对这些问题,企业可以通过以下方式加以解决:
- 优化查询语句:避免重复查询,使用索引提升查询速度。
- 规范数据结构:确保数据库设计合理,减少冗余,提升数据处理效率。
- 利用数据库工具:借助数据库管理工具,如SQL Server Management Studio(SSMS),进行数据管理和监控。
结语
SQL生成是现代数据处理的核心工具,它不仅提高了数据管理的效率,也为企业提供了强大的数据分析能力。通过深入理解和掌握SQL生成的技巧,企业能够更有效地利用数据,推动业务增长和创新。
SQL生成不仅是数据处理的基石,更是企业实现数据价值的关键。在不断发展的技术环境下,SQL生成将持续发挥重要作用,助力企业迈向数据驱动的未来。




津公网安备12011002023007号